CRM 4.0 - How to add values from a grid into an email triggered from Workflow.

(0)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by 58

My organization is running on CRM 4.0 and we have a logic of trigerring an email where the email body has certain attributes fetched from an entity (lets call it as X). Now the new requirement is to remove the section from X and instead add a grid (of a new entity Y) in that place, where Y will have all attributes from the section in X. It can be done using an Iframe. But anyone has any idea on how to pull multiple values/rows of grid into the email? In the email body properties, we have option only of fetching values from individual attributes and not from a grid.

    If you need to read values from multiple records, then you'll need to create a custom workflow activity to do this

    Thanks for the response David. But if I am not wrong, custom workflow is not available in CRM 4.0 right?

  • a33ik Profile Picture
    84,331 Most Valuable Professional on at

    You are wrong. Custom workflow activities are available in CRM 4.0.
